Cathrine (Goebel) Kuhn was born in 1850 in Bavaria Bayern, the child of Elisball Kuhn And Cathrine Jochum Kuhn. In 1870, Cathrine (Goebel) Kuhn resided in Newport, Newport, Campbell, Kentucky, USA. Cathrine (Goebel) Kuhn married Jacob Goebel, and had children including Ida Goebel Switzer. Cathrine (Goebel) Kuhn/ passed away in 1921 in Southgate, Campbell County, Kentucky, United States of America.
